Will a form that I created in Dreamweaver work on BC?

If I create a form in Dreamweaver CC 2014, and upload it to my Business Catalyst site, will it work?

A form will not have any functionality in BC unless you create the form in BC. Custom fields and system fields need to match the system ID's generated from those forms to be able to function with the system.

You can grab the html from the forms you make and style, edit and modify the html and css for those as much as you want. (As long as you do not change the ID/Name of the form fields, so again, BC knows where to submit the data to, along with the form action)

Just to clarify something that Liam said, there are no ID attributes (referring to HTML attributes) that matter on BC forms. The attributes that BC looks at are as follows:

  • "name" attribute on input, textarea, and select elements
  • "action" and "method" attributes on the form element
